An exciting opportunity has arisen for a motivated, enthusiastic individual to join the team within Emergency Department as a Housekeeper.
The role of the Housekeeper is to improve the patients’ experience of being in hospital by working with the ward team to maintain department cleanliness, ensure a good standard of food service and maintain the environment to a high standard. Some examples of your responsibilities are; stock control, placing orders within budgetary constraints, undertaking audits, liaise with other departments and allied health professionals within the hospital and communicating with other external companies.

The post holder is expected, with the support of Matrons and Senior Sisters, to drive the cleanliness agenda on the Department as follows:
Take a proactive approach to cleaning, constantly striving to improve the quality of service provided.
Have an understanding of the Governments’ guidelines on the National Standards of Cleanliness.
Assist with monitoring in line with national Standards of Cleanliness by participating in Multi-disciplinary Cleanliness audit and Matron’s ward rounds and contribute to the resulting action plan.
In conjunction with Senior Sisters / Matron, implement resulting action plan from audit and ensure actions are met and maintained.
Carry out spot cleaning checks and ensure spillages are dealt with swiftly and efficiently.
Ensure equipment is clean and maintained in good working order as per Trust policy. Escalating faults to appropriate support service including relevant documentation.
Along with Nursing staff, ensure that on discharge, transfer the bed area and equipment is cleaned in order for a new admission to be received, that documentation is complete and any variances recorded.
Co-ordinate, with support from Senior Sisters, the deep clean programme for their area.
Ensure curtains are changed, labelled for cleaning and stored in line with trust policy escalating issues as they arise.
Complete weekly local checklists for their area.
